Why SMS Costs Are Rising for Businesses

SMS remains one of the most effective communication channels for businesses, delivering unmatched open rates and instant customer engagement. But there is a growing problem that companies across every industry are facing: the cost of sending SMS messages is climbing steadily, and for many organizations, it has become one of the largest recurring operational expenses.

Traditional SMS providers operate on a per-message pricing model. At low volumes, this seems manageable. But as businesses scale their operations and increase their messaging output, the math changes dramatically. A company sending 10,000 messages per month at $0.03 per message spends $300. Scale that to 100,000 messages and the monthly bill jumps to $3,000. At 500,000 messages, you are looking at $15,000 per month in SMS costs alone.

Beyond the per-message fees, businesses face additional expenses that inflate SMS budgets further:

  • A2P Registration and Compliance Fees: Carrier-mandated registration processes for Application-to-Person messaging come with recurring costs and administrative overhead
  • Premium Route Charges: Providers charge extra for high-deliverability routes, meaning better delivery comes at a premium price
  • Carrier Surcharges: Network operators add per-message surcharges that providers pass through to customers
  • Number Leasing Fees: Dedicated short codes and toll-free numbers carry monthly rental fees ranging from $500 to $1,500 or more
  • Overage Charges: Exceeding plan limits triggers penalty pricing that can double or triple the effective cost per message

For marketing agencies managing multiple clients, SaaS platforms sending automated notifications, and businesses running high-volume campaigns, these compounding costs create a serious challenge. The need to reduce SMS costs has become a strategic priority rather than a simple budget optimization exercise.

Understanding the True Cost of SMS: A Breakdown

To effectively reduce SMS costs, it helps to understand where your money actually goes in the traditional SMS delivery chain. Every message passes through multiple intermediaries, each taking a cut.

The Traditional SMS Cost Chain:

  1. SMS Platform Provider: The service you contract with charges a base rate per message plus platform fees
  2. SMS Aggregator: Most providers do not own messaging infrastructure. They route through aggregators who add their own markup
  3. Carrier Gateway: The mobile network operator charges a termination fee for delivering the message to the end device
  4. Compliance and Registration: A2P registration, 10DLC fees, and campaign vetting add per-message or recurring surcharges
  5. Platform Overhead: Dashboard access, API usage, analytics, and support are bundled into pricing tiers

By the time a single text message reaches your customer, it has passed through three to five intermediaries, each adding cost. This layered pricing structure is the primary reason SMS expenses feel disproportionately high. The key to achieving lower SMS expenses is eliminating unnecessary intermediaries from the delivery chain.



Strategies to Reduce SMS Costs Effectively

Reducing SMS spending does not require cutting messaging volume or accepting lower delivery quality. It requires smarter infrastructure decisions and operational optimization. Here are proven strategies that deliver measurable savings.

Optimize Message Length and Content

Standard SMS messages are limited to 160 characters. Messages that exceed this limit are split into multiple segments, each billed as a separate message. A 320-character text costs twice as much as a 160-character one. Review your message templates and eliminate unnecessary words. Use URL shorteners for links. Replace lengthy descriptions with concise calls to action. This simple optimization can reduce SMS costs by 15-25% without changing your campaign strategy.

Segment Your Audience Aggressively

Sending messages to disengaged subscribers wastes money on messages that will not drive action. Implement segmentation based on engagement history, purchase recency, and subscriber activity. Remove inactive numbers regularly. A clean, engaged subscriber list delivers better results at a fraction of the cost of broadcasting to an unfiltered database.

Time Your Campaigns Strategically

Some providers offer lower rates during off-peak hours. Even if yours does not, timing optimization reduces wasted spend by improving conversion rates. Messages sent at optimal times generate more revenue per message sent, effectively lowering your cost per acquisition even if the per-message rate stays the same.
